Patented BeamFlex™ Technology Extends Signal
Range, Improves Stability of Client Connections
The ZoneFlex 2942 Smart Wi-Fi access point integrates a
software-controlled smart antenna array that delivers
9 dBi of signal gain and 20 dBi of interference rejection.
This allows a 2 to 4x improvement in signal range and a
reduction in packet loss from the ability to automatically
avoid interference and obstacles.

Automatic User Security
Used with the Ruckus ZoneDirector, the Ruckus ZoneFlex 2942 provides fi rst-of-its-kind automatic, robust user security enforcement. Provisioning secure wireless access often involves confi guring all the client devices with a wireless setting such as an SSID and encryption key. Typically organizations use a single pre-shared key for all employees. This is a security problem and an ongoing operational headache.
Ruckus Dynamic PSK™ on the Ruckus ZoneDirector and ZoneFlex 2942 automates this process to assure integrity of the user authentication system. First-time users simply plug their computers into the LAN and specify a URL that directs them to a captive portal for a one-time authentication. Upon authentication, the ZoneDirector automatically confi gures the user’s system with the designated SSID and a unique, dynamically-generated encryption key. The key can be removed automatically upon expiration, or manually when the user or their device is no longer trusted.

Differentiated Services with Multiple SSIDs
Up to eight discrete SSIDs can be configured within each Ruckus ZoneFlex 2942, each with unique broadcast, QoS, security and management parameters assigned. This enables hot-zone operators to easily offer tiered services to different user or traffi c types. Enterprises can use this features to differentiate guest, contractor and employee access policies or to segment different traffi c types.
Dynamic RF Management
A Ruckus ZoneFlex WLAN is inherently RF-coordinated as BeamFlex automatically steers Wi-Fi signals toward each receiver, and away from noise, in real time. And unlike omni antennas, BeamFlex does not constantly radiate in all directions, thereby minimizing the chances of adjacent AP interference. As a last resort, the Ruckus ZoneDirector can dynamically exert control over the RF channel assignment and transmit power levels on the ZoneFlex APs, to further optimize the RF environment without manual intervention.
